Early Stage of Market Development Necessitates Cost-effective and Innovative Automotive Infotainment Systems

It is being observed that consumers that are accustomed to digital entertainment systems are increasingly demanding home theater-level infotainment experience from their vehicles. Participants of the automotive infotainment market will have to step up their research and development (R&D) efforts and offer innovative solutions at attractive price points, if they are to generate demand. Improving customer awareness about the options available is compelling manufacturers to incorporate attractive feature sets with high system and architecture integration. Since most of these technologies are new, they are likely to be expensive. Nevertheless, high hardware integration and strategic partnerships with technology leaders could bring about technical innovations, reduce costs, and help develop flexible and easily scalable technology platforms.

Demand for Greater Infotainment Value Drives Market Growth

With a rise in the average annual miles driven per vehicle, there has been a simultaneous growth of the automotive infotainment industry, as vehicle owners and buyers are demanding greater infotainment value from their vehicles. "The increasing popularity of home theater systems, the Internet, and satellite television and radio is permeating all consumer demographics, creating greater consumer awareness of infotainment systems," says the analyst of this research. Consumers are now demanding advanced infotainment systems and solutions for their vehicles, helping the market expand beyond high-end vehicles to other vehicle segments.

Vehicle manufacturers, in an effort to influence purchase decisions, are aggressively using infotainment systems as vehicle differentiators and are seeing increased uptake of their products. Aftermarket retailers and distributors are also capitalizing on this increased demand for infotainment systems and have been deriving greater margins due to higher retail prices. These trends are presenting rapid, organic growth opportunities for the North American automotive infotainment system markets.

Providing Cutting-edge Features and Applications at Competitive Prices to Encourage System Adoption

System suppliers aim to develop innovative infotainment system solutions, which, apart from being cost competitive, provide consumers with the most pertinent application and feature-sets incorporating advanced and effective human machine interfaces (HMIs). Since most consumers are not familiar with the operations of such systems, they could be distracted while driving. The new class of systems is expected to address this problem by ensuring end-user comfort and ease of use.

"Automakers and consumers seek sophisticated HMIs that demand minimal driver intervention for greater driving safety," notes the analyst. "The development of convenient and easy points of control, single-knob controls, touch-screen operation, voice-based HMIs, and other measures has been aimed at improving the HMIs." Enhanced R&D activities by system manufacturers are expected to lead to the creation of intelligent and user-friendly infotainment systems aimed at enticing customers with their ergonomic styling, advanced human machine interfaces, feature sets and value proposition.
